SYNOPSIS
Mackenzie seeks redemption from her troubled past through songwriting and a twelve step program. Meanwhile, her estranged father, Ray, an LAPD detective about to retire, tracks her down. Mac now faces the decision of allowing her father back into her life. When Ray steps in in to protect his daughter from her stalker ex boyfriend, Mac slowly opens up to the possibility of forgiveness. It's upon returning to their old home that the healing truly begins.
Writer/Director
Anna Simone Scott is an award winning writer-director and actor whose career in film, theatre and television has spanned Australia, the UK, Europe and the US. Anna is the recipient of the BAFTA/LA Best Film & Screenplay Award at their member's festival for Chasing Chekhov, shot in Prague. Her directorial debut, the coming of age film, The Aerial Girl, screened at 40 Film Festivals including Academy and BAFTA award qualifying festivals and won 6 Awards, 4 Nominations. Other award winning films that Anna wrote, produced by her company VisionFire Films with partner Peter Sands, include: Coming Into Money, The Red Scarf, Finding Momma. And Anna's latest as writer/director is Take My Heart which will be integrated into their timely TV concept pilot:The Day Before, (El Otro Dia) shot in english and Spanish.
Upcoming: VisionFire Films is in post with a pandemic film, Love in the Time of Isolation. Anna is co-starring in the TV movie, A Royal Christmas Engagement, to be released in November.
Writer/Producer
Peter's film Chasing Chekhov won the BAFTA/LA Best Short Film Award at their Members' Festival. He also directed the award-winning films: The Red Scarf and Coming Into Money. His debut film as writer-director; Blacktop Afternoon qualified for the 68th Academy Awards®. Peter's screenplay credits The Secret Adventures of Jules Verne and Deus Volt. He also works in TV and as a producer in independent film; A Leading Man, Only In L.A and Finding Momma. As an actor Peter has co-starred with George Clooney, Rutger Hauer, Elliot Gould, and Omar Sharif, Gabriel Byrne, among others. Concentrating more on directing and producing nowadays; Peter is currently in post with VisionFire Films’ The Other Day (El Otro Dia), a multilingual family trilogy set in Los Angeles.
